I'm confused- how do I form the equation with 2 pts?
klio [65]

Answer:

the equation of the line is   y = -3x - 6

Step-by-step explanation:

Note that since (0, -6) is the y-intercept, we can write the slope-intercept equation of the line as y = mx - 6.  The other given point is (-2, 0) (which happens to be the x-intercept also).  Starting with y = mx - 6, replace y with 0 and x with -2:  

0 = m(-2) - 6.  We now solve this for the slope, m:  0 = -2m - 6 becomes

2m = -6, or m = -3.

With m = -3 and b = -6, the equation of the line is   y = -3x - 6

LM is a perpendicular bisector of NP The length of LN is 12w +7, and the length of LP is 15w 5. What is the length of LN?
Mazyrski [523]

Answer:

LN = 55

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

LN = 12w + 7

LP = 15w - 5

Required

Determine LN

Since LM is a bisector, then we have:

LP = LN (See attachment for illustration)

15w - 5 = 12w + 7

Collect Like Terms

15w - 12w = 5 +7

3w = 12

Solve for w

w = 12/3

w = 4

LN is calculated as thus:

LN = 12w + 7

Substitute 4 for w

LN = 12 * 4 + 7

LN = 48 + 7

LN = 55
